320. Tom Provost on Young Washington, Writing, and Servant Leadership

In this episode of Creative Chats, Mike Brennan sits down with screenwriter, filmmaker, teacher, and creative storyteller Tom Provost for a conversation about his journey through film, writing, teaching, and the making of Young Washington. Tom shares the childhood experiences that sparked his love of stories, the long road of perseverance in Hollywood, and how his creative life has evolved in unexpected but deeply meaningful ways.

3 Key Takeaways for Creatives and Storytellers:

  • Embrace Unexpected Paths: Tom Provost encouraged staying open to new and surprising opportunities. Sticking too rigidly to a plan may mean missing out on something even greater (11:02).

  • Power Through the "Dark Nights": Long periods of uncertainty are common in any creative career. Perseverance, self-belief, and a little stubbornness can keep you moving forward—even if the journey takes years (09:13).

  • Storytelling as a Force for Good: The stories that shaped Tom Provost, from "Chinatown" to "Close Encounters," drove home the value of art as a tool for empathy, justice, and communal reflection (07:00). His hope? That "Young Washington" inspires audiences of all ages, making history vibrant and relatable.
